MHEC Putty Powder: Improving Mortar Consistency

Benefits of Using MHEC Putty Powder in Mortar Mixtures

Mortar is a crucial component in construction projects, used for binding bricks, stones, and other materials together. The consistency of mortar is essential for ensuring the strength and durability of the structure being built. One way to improve the consistency of mortar mixtures is by using MHEC putty powder.

MHEC putty powder is a type of cellulose ether that is commonly used as a thickening agent in mortar mixtures. It helps to improve the workability and consistency of the mortar, making it easier to apply and ensuring a more uniform finish. This can be particularly beneficial in projects where precision and accuracy are key, such as in the construction of high-rise buildings or intricate architectural features.

One of the main benefits of using MHEC putty powder in mortar mixtures is that it helps to reduce the amount of water needed in the mixture. This is important because excess water can weaken the mortar and lead to cracking and shrinkage over time. By using MHEC putty powder, contractors can achieve the desired consistency with less water, resulting in a stronger and more durable finished product.

In addition to improving the consistency of the mortar, MHEC putty powder also helps to enhance the bond strength between the mortar and the materials it is binding together. This is crucial for ensuring the structural integrity of the building and preventing issues such as water infiltration and mold growth. By using MHEC putty powder, contractors can create mortar mixtures that provide a strong and reliable bond, even in challenging conditions.

Another benefit of using MHEC putty powder in mortar mixtures is that it can help to reduce the risk of efflorescence. Efflorescence is a common problem in masonry construction, where white, powdery deposits form on the surface of the mortar. This can be unsightly and detract from the overall appearance of the building. By using MHEC putty powder, contractors can create mortar mixtures that are less prone to efflorescence, resulting in a cleaner and more attractive finish.

Furthermore, MHEC putty powder can also help to improve the overall workability of the mortar mixture. It helps to reduce sagging and slumping, making it easier to apply the mortar evenly and accurately. This can be particularly beneficial in projects where precision is key, such as in the installation of tile or stone veneer. By using MHEC putty powder, contractors can achieve a smoother and more professional finish, with less effort and waste.

Overall, the benefits of using MHEC putty powder in mortar mixtures are clear. It helps to improve the consistency, bond strength, and workability of the mortar, resulting in a stronger, more durable, and more attractive finished product. Contractors who are looking to enhance the quality of their construction projects should consider incorporating MHEC putty powder into their mortar mixtures.

How MHEC Putty Powder Enhances Mortar Consistency

Mortar consistency is a crucial factor in the construction industry, as it directly impacts the strength and durability of the finished structure. Achieving the right consistency can be challenging, as it requires a delicate balance of water, cement, sand, and additives. One key additive that can greatly improve mortar consistency is MHEC putty powder.

MHEC putty powder is a type of cellulose ether that is commonly used in mortar and cement-based products. It is known for its ability to improve workability, water retention, and adhesion in mortar mixes. By inc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ations, contractors can achieve a more consistent and uniform mix that is easier to work with and provides better overall performance.

One of the main benefits of using MHEC putty powder in mortar mixes is its ability to improve workability. Workability refers to the ease with which a mortar mix can be placed, compacted, and finished. A mortar mix that is too stiff or too runny can be difficult to work with and may result in a finished product that is uneven or weak. By adding MHEC putty powder to the mix, contractors can adjust the consistency of the mortar to achieve the ideal workability for the specific application.

In addition to improving workability, MHEC putty powder also enhances water retention in mortar mixes. Water retention is important because it helps to prevent the mortar from drying out too quickly, which can lead to cracking and shrinkage. By retaining more water, the mortar mix remains workable for a longer period of time, allowing contractors to complete their work more efficiently and effectively.

Furthermore, MHEC putty powder can improve the adhesion of mortar mixes to various substrates. Adhesion is crucial in ensuring that the mortar bonds securely to the surface it is applied to, whether it is concrete, brick, or stone. By enhancing adhesion, MHEC putty powder helps to create a stronger and more durable bond between the mortar and the substrate, resulting in a finished product that is more resistant to cracking, spalling, and other forms of damage.

Overall, MHEC putty powder is a valuable additive that can greatly enhance the consistency and performance of mortar mixes. Its ability to improve workability, water retention, and adhesion makes it an essential component in the construction industry. Contractors who incorporate MHEC putty powder into their mortar formulations can expect to achieve better results, both in terms of the quality of their work and the longevity of the finished structure.

In conclusion, MHEC putty powder is a versatile and effective additive that can significantly improve mortar consistency. Its ability to enhance workability, water retention, and adhesion makes it a valuable tool for contractors looking to achieve better results in their construction projects. By incorporating MHEC putty powder into their mortar mixes, contractors can ensure that their finished structures are strong, durable, and built to last.

Tips for Properly Incorporating MHEC Putty Powder into Mortar Formulations

MHEC putty powder is a key ingredient in mortar formulations, playing a crucial role in improving the consistency and workability of the mortar. Properly inc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ations is essential to ensure the desired performance and durability of the mortar. In this article, we will discuss some tips for effectively inc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ations.

One of the first things to consider when inc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ations is the dosage. The dosage of MHEC putty powder will depend on the specific requirements of the mortar, such as desired consistency, workability, and setting time. It is important to carefully follow the manufacturer’s recommendations for the dosage of MHEC putty powder to achieve the desired performance of the mortar.

When adding MHEC putty powder to mortar formulations, it is important to mix it thoroughly with the other dry ingredients before adding water. This will help ensure that the MHEC putty powder is evenly distributed throughout the mortar mixture, resulting in a consistent and uniform mortar. Proper mixing of MHEC putty powder with other dry ingredients is essential to achieve the desired consistency and workability of the mortar.

In addition to mixing MHEC putty powder with other dry ingredients, it is also important to properly disperse the MHEC putty powder in water before adding it to the mortar mixture. This will help prevent clumping and ensure that the MHEC putty powder is fully hydrated, allowing it to effectively improve the consistency and workability of the mortar. Proper dispersion of MHEC putty powder in water is crucial for achieving the desired performance of the mortar.

Another important tip for inc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ations is to allow sufficient time for the MHEC putty powder to hydrate before using the mortar. Hydration of MHEC putty powder is essential for it to effectively improve the consistency and workability of the mortar. Allowing sufficient time for hydration will ensure that the MHEC putty powder can fully contribute to the performance of the mortar.

It is also important to consider the temperature and humidity conditions when inc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ations. Extreme temperatures and high humidity can affect the performance of MHEC putty powder and the overall consistency of the mortar. It is important to store MHEC putty powder in a cool, dry place and to mix and use the mortar in suitable temperature and humidity conditions to achieve the desired performance.

In conclusion, properly incorporating MHEC putty powder into mortar formulations is essential for achieving the desired consistency, workability, and performance of the mortar. By following the tips discussed in this article, such as carefully dosing MHEC putty powder, mixing it thoroughly with other dry ingredients, properly dispersing it in water, allowing sufficient time for hydration, and considering temperature and humidity conditions, you can ensure that MHEC putty powder effectively improves the performance of your mortar formulations.
